Today was the second day of bed kit distributions and we ventured into rural Rwanda.
Previously, we had appreciated the skills of our driver as he drove us through the busy streets of Kigali managing the hectic traffic with a multitude of motorcycles and cyclists constantly weaving through the vehicle traffic. Today’s transportation included all of that and the addition of back country roads. To say the roads were rough would be an understatement and we experienced an “African massage” as we bumped along. More challenging were the worn log bridges . . . better not to look out the sides of the van!
In addition to our driver’s driving skills, we got to benefit from his love of markets as we stopped by a roadside market on the way home. The onslaught of eager sellers could have been overwhelming but he casually managed our purchase of fresh fruits with appropriate negotiations.
Between these driving and market experiences, we had the joy and satisfaction of handing out another 569 bedkits with much help from the Rotarians and some local government folk, bringing our total distritubtion-to-date to 1000.
